‘A form of crisis profiteering’ – report slams rich nations over climate loans

[Modern Ghana - Ghana] - 6/10/2025
Rich countries are pushing poorer nations further into debt by giving most climate aid as loans instead of grants, a report published on Monday warned. The money often ends up back in the pockets of donor countries while vulnerable nations struggle to respond to climate disasters.
